I visited the new FLL club today for about 20 minutes before boarding my flight. When coming down the escalators to the C gates, go LEFT (not to the right, which is what the old sign saying 'Airline Club' still says). The new UC is a vast improvement over the old one, although it doesn't have any natural light (I think the old club had some windows facing the gates - been a really long time). The one tricky thing is that the food is in a separate room that you turn to the right, before the bar shown in the above post. I missed that initially, and given I was dead tired, I didn't bother retracing. The main area has an assortment of the new-style chairs you would find in the revamped Terminal A club at EWR or the B clubs in ORD - on balance a better experience and definitely more access to power outlets. I didn't check out the bathrooms, but I have to assume it's got to be better than the dreadful situation in the old club (which was a single bathroom for everyone, IIRC).

Overall, definitely a step up from the old club and the temporary club, and worth the tradeoff of not having any window views. YMMV.

In the FLL Club now. They've fixed the 'Airline Club' direction arrow at the bottom of the C escalators.

Club is quiet today and lots of staff (too many?) cleaning and assisting.

The food area is off to the right as you walk in, turn just before the bar. I missed that initially too (as noted above).

Coke machine is currently broken.

Overall the club is nice; no views but it reminds me of a windowless EWR Terminal A UC...

Anybody have experience using the United Club in Ft. Lauderdale? Flying AC metal back to YYZ, lounge is in T1, flight departs from T2. Will I be able to access the lounge? And if allowed, is the extra time required worthwhile? Some newer UC's are worth a visit, although most are mediocre in my experience.

I just did this last Saturday.

No problem at all- just that you need to clear Security in T1 and then again in T2 for AC flight. I had TSA-PRE so it was quick.

About a 5-10 minute walk.

It is a newer UA so we thought it was worth the effort.
